I’m rent camping soon, wondering if they need to be frozen or if foil packs can be stored in cooler and for how long?
I usually freeze mine in advance and they slowly thaw in the cooler. It depends also on which day you plan to cook them. They do better thawed when cooking.

How long do these last in the freezer? Is it the standard 3-6 months?
Around 4-6 months! 🙂
